FHS is excited to present this year’s Chairman’s Circle trip to the Côtes du Rhône. Our six-night trip will begin in the dramatic ancient city of Avignon, which is renowned for its majestic Palais des Papes, a UNESCO World Heritage site. We will explore the splendid Provencal landscapes and monuments in the surrounding area, including the gorgeous 12th-centuy Romanesque Abbaye de Sénanques, and Gordes, renowned as one of the most beautiful villages of France. We will be hosted in style at individual homes for private receptions in Avignon and Gordes. 

As we make our way north, we will also discover the richness of the region’s Gallo-Roman ruins, in Orange, home to France’s finest ancient theater, built under the reign of Augustus in the 1st century BC, and the neighborhood of Fourvière in Lyon, where the trip concludes. We will also visit the Hôtel-Dieu, an FHS Grant recipient, and the Cathedral Saint-Jean, accompanied by Didier Repellin, Architect in Chief Of Historical Monuments. In addition, we will have the privilege of visiting the family-owned Château de Septème, a 2019 FHS Grant recipient which once belonged to Adrienne de Noailles, the Marquis de Lafayette’s wife.

Our journey will also take us to the region’s most prestigious wine estates from Châteauneuf du Pape, to Château de La Chaize in Beaujolais and Côtes Rôties, and to exceptional culinary institutions, including la Mirande in Avignon, Paul Bocuse in Collonges-au-Mont-d’Or, and charming, local “bouchons lyonnais”.
